Vietnam provinces transition to high-value agricultural processing
Provinces in Vietnam, including Quang Ngai and Bac Ninh, are undergoing significant agricultural restructuring by shifting from raw production to deep processing and high-value economic models.
In Quang Ngai, businesses are investing in modern technology such as drying lines, cold storage, and traceability systems to enhance product value. For example, TBT Agriculture Co., Ltd. has implemented cold storage technology to reduce losses and improve the quality of organic rice. In Ly Son, companies like Phu Sinh Trading and Service Co., Ltd. are moving from selling raw garlic to producing processed goods like black garlic to increase brand value.
Similarly, Bac Ninh is focusing on developing ecological agriculture and standardized raw material zones. The province aims to transition its mindset from “agricultural production” to “agricultural economy,” utilizing science, technology, and digital transformation as primary drivers. This strategy emphasizes building multi-value agriculture linked to processing industries, logistics, and export markets to ensure food security and sustainable growth.
